What does a metallurgy process engineer do?

A Metallurgy Process Engineer is responsible for developing, optimizing, and overseeing processes involved in the extraction, refining, and manufacturing of metals and alloys. They work to improve efficiency, quality, and safety in metallurgical operations, such as smelting, casting, and heat treatment. Metallurgy Process Engineers also troubleshoot production issues, ensure compliance with environmental and safety regulations, and collaborate with other engineers to develop new materials or processes.

What are some typical challenges faced by metallurgy process engineers in optimizing industrial processes?

Metallurgy Process Engineers often encounter challenges such as balancing cost efficiency with maintaining material quality, adapting processes to new alloys or specifications, and troubleshooting unexpected production issues like contamination or equipment wear. They must continuously monitor process parameters, analyze data, and implement improvements while collaborating closely with production teams and quality control. Staying updated with the latest technological advancements and environmental regulations is also crucial to ensure processes remain competitive and compliant.

What are the key skills and qualifications needed to thrive as a metallurgy process engineer, and why are they important?

To thrive as a Metallurgy Process Engineer, a strong background in materials science, metallurgy, and chemical engineering is essential, typically supported by a relevant bachelor's degree. Familiarity with metallurgical analysis tools, process simulation software, and industry certifications like Six Sigma are commonly required. Strong problem-solving abilities, attention to detail, and effective communication skills help professionals excel in cross-functional teams and complex manufacturing environments. These competencies are crucial for optimizing metal production processes, ensuring product quality, and driving operational efficiency.

What is the difference between Metallurgy Process Engineer vs Materials Scientist?

AspectMetallurgy Process EngineerMaterials Scientist
CredentialsBachelor's or Master's in Metallurgy, Materials Science, or related fieldBachelor's or Master's in Materials Science, Chemistry, or Physics
Work EnvironmentIndustrial settings, manufacturing plants, metal production facilitiesResearch labs, academic institutions, R&D departments
Industry UsageMetal production, mining, manufacturingResearch, development, academia

Metallurgy Process Engineers focus on optimizing metal production processes in industrial settings, while Materials Scientists primarily conduct research to develop new materials and improve existing ones. Both roles require a strong understanding of material properties but differ in their work environment and application focus.

Job Description

The Metallurgical & Process Engineering Superintendent is a senior technical leader responsible for metallurgy, process engineering, and laboratory functions at SSR Mining’s Cripple Creek & Victor (CC&V) Gold Mine. Reporting to the Process Manager, this role leads technical teams responsible for supporting safe, reliable, and efficient gold production while ensuring compliance with safety, environmental, regulatory, and quality standards. The Metallurgical & Process Engineering Superintendent provides technical leadership to achieve production targets, maintain strong QA/QC standards, resolve operational challenges, and identify opportunities to improve metallurgical recovery, plant performance, reliability, and cost efficiency. Working collaboratively with Process Operations, Maintenance, Mine Operations, and other site teams, this position drives continuous improvement and supports CC&V’s overall production and business objectives.

Day to Day
  • Production & KPI Management: Direct the metallurgy team to achieve daily/weekly gold or product production targets, monitor KPIs, and report performance to management
  • Process Oversight: Monitor and control plant performance, identify bottlenecks, risks, and technical consequences; coordinate with Process operations to implement daily strategies
  • Cost & Efficiency Optimization: Monitor gold loading/stripping efficiencies. Minimize reagent consumption and unit costs by optimizing operating parameters; set metallurgical, sampling, and laboratory standards
  • Data & Reporting: Ensure accurate, timely completion of routine and forecast reporting (weekly, monthly, annual) and maintain robust metallurgical data/model management systems
  • Project Leadership: Lead multiple concurrent projects to improve metallurgical performance, including capital upgrades, process changes, and plant modifications
  • Risk & Maintenance Planning: Develop risk mitigation plans for plant operations and infrastructure; plan metallurgical equipment maintenance/replacement in line with mine life
  • Compliance & Safety: Ensure strict adherence to EHS standards, environmental regulations (e.g., cyanide management codes), and safety protocols
  • Technology & Innovation: Introduce new real-time instruments, automation, and digitalization initiatives to improve process control and efficiency
  • Team Leadership: Lead and mentor technical teams, including metallurgists, lab staff, and process engineers, fostering a culture of continuous improvement and participatory management
Is This You??
  • Strong metallurgical and process engineering expertise, with experience in heap leach operations, metallurgical accounting and balancing, water balance, crushing, and ADR processes preferred.
  • Proficiency in QA/QC, laboratory operations, metallurgical accounting, and process control systems.
  • Experience with root cause analysis, statistical process control, and continuous improvement methodologies.
  • Strong project management and change management capabilities.
  • Demonstrated ability to lead cross-functional teams and collaborate effectively with Mining, Engineering, Maintenance, Process Operations, and other site departments.
  • Strong analytical, problem-solving, and decision-making skills.
  • Ability to provide technical leadership, develop team members, and effectively communicate technical information to both technical and operational stakeholders.
Working Conditions & Environment

This role involves working in both office and field environments, including outdoor work at an active mine site with exposure to dust, noise, industrial equipment, and varying weather conditions. The Cripple Creek & Victor (CC&V) Mine operates at elevations ranging from approximately 9,400 to 10,600 feet above sea level. Work may be performed in and around outdoor heap leach facilities with rocky, sloping, and uneven terrain; ADR processing facilities; and laboratory, assay, and metallurgical testing areas. The position may involve working in areas where industrial processing chemicals, including cyanide, caustic solutions, and acidic solutions, are present, as well as areas containing sample preparation and analytical equipment.
